Title:   FINE PENTELIC MARBLE INSCRIBED SLAB
Category Code:   I
Object Number:   688
Description:   Marble slab with inscription, surfaces well finished. Cutting near right end at bottom of slab , giving uncertain clue of length of block (if cutting centered, slab L. ca. 1m; if two symmetical cuttings, L. ca. 1.80m). Letters very well cut; two marks of punctuation (short curved line above and slightly right) between words of first two lines, single mark of punctuation of third line.
Writing:   inscribed. Three lines in Latin.
Material:   Fine white Pentelic marble.
Condition:   Fragment. Single frgt., preserving all original surfaces except right end.
